python 파일 경로 조작 방법 총결산

python에서 파일의 사용이 매우 빈번합니다. 본고는 python 파일 경로의 동작을 소개합니다. 파일 경로를 지정하고, 현재 파일 이름을 얻으며, 파일 경로가 존재하는지 판단하고, 지정한 폴더 아래의 모든 파일을 얻으며, 파일 접두사를 얻고, 경로와 파일 이름을 연결합니다.
1. 지정된 파일 경로를 얻습니다:os.path.dirname(경로 파일 이름 포함)
처리 파일을 찾으려면 os 라이브러리를 호출해야 합니다.openpyxl과 같이 import로 가져오십시오.

import os
file = r'e:\python\ .xlsx'
pwd = os.path.dirname(file)
print(pwd)
실행 결과:

e:\python
파일 이름을 분리한 목록에서 추출할 수도 있습니다:os.path.split (경로 파일 이름 포함) [0]
2. 현재 파일 이름을 얻습니다:os.path.dasename(경로 파일 이름 포함)

import os
file = r'e:\python\ .xlsx'
pwdn = os.path.basename(file)
print(pwdn)
실행 결과:
최소값을 삭제합니다.xlsx
파일 이름을 분리한 목록에서 추출할 수도 있습니다:os.path.split(경로 파일 이름 포함)[1]
3. 파일 경로가 존재하는지 판단:os.path.exists(경로 파일 이름 포함)

import os
file = r'e:\python\ .xlsx'
pwdbool = os.path.exists(file)
print(pwdbool)
실행 결과:
true
주어진 경로 파일이 존재하지 않으면false로 돌아갑니다
4. 지정된 폴더 아래의 모든 파일을 가져옵니다:print(os.listdir(폴더 경로)

import os
pwdns = os.listdir(r'e:\python')
print(pwdns[1])
실행 결과:
.py는'e:\python'폴더 아래 두 번째 파일 (또는 폴더) 이름입니다.
5. 파일 접두사 얻기:os.path.splitext (파일 이름)

import os
pdn= os.path.splitext(‘ .py')
print(pdn[1])
실행 결과:
.py, 마지막 문장이print(pdn[0])로 바뀌면 파일 이름을 얻습니다.
6. 연결 경로와 파일 이름:os.path.join(경로, 파일 이름)

f2 = os.path.join(f1, ‘ .xlsx')
실행 결과:
"e:\python\요약\요약.xlsx'
이python 파일 경로 조작 방법에 대한 이 글은 여기까지 소개되었습니다. 더 많은 python 파일 경로에 대한 조작 내용은 저희 이전의 글을 검색하거나 아래의 관련 글을 계속 훑어보십시오. 앞으로 많은 응원 부탁드립니다!

좋은 웹페이지 즐겨찾기